[QUOTE="trav_laney, post: 3331599, member: 46508"] While some are under the impression that most of the new core classes should instead be prestige classes (and there is certainly nothing wrong with that point of view,) I think that it should be the other way around...I think that a lot of prestige classes out there should be core classes instead. Maybe it is just a throwback to the days of "kits." I would like to create an arcane fighter style of a character, using the Eldritch Knight prestige class as a base. (I know that there are many new "arcane fighter" classes out there already, but I don't care for them too much.) So before I spent a lot of time doing a formal write-up, I wanted to get some feedback from the gamers in this forum. These are my notes. And as always, if someone has already done this, please point me in the proper direction. [CODE]Hit Dice: d6 Base Attack: full Saves: Good fort Class Skills: Concentration, Craft, Decipher Script, Jump, Knowledge (arcana), Knowledge (nobility and royalty), Ride, Sense Motive, Spellcraft, Swim. Skill Points: 2 + Int modifier Weapon prof all simple and martial Armor prof: light Shield prof: none Class Features: ---------------------------------- - Bonus spells and save DCs based on Charisma (Intelligence?) - Spells spontaneously cast, as sorcerer (or prepared, as wizard?) - Spells per day/spells known as bard. - Use sor/wiz spell list. - Can cast spells in light armor with no %ASF. - Bonus feat at 1st level, and every 5th level. These bonus feats must be Item Creation, Metamagic, or Fighter feats.[/CODE] I think it is balanced for the most part, but the thing that a lot of players are going to trip over is that the class cannot learn 7th, 8th, or 9th level sor/wiz spells (thanks to the "as a bard" spell progression.) But I thought that it was a lot better option than cutting the caster level. What do you think? Another thing is, should I make it a spontaneous caster ala the sorcerer, or a prepared caster ala wizard? I know it is a matter of personal preference, but I don't want to make it "player's choice."
